On Sunday, May 14, Russian war criminals blew up the village of Primorskoye, Zaporozhye region – one person was killed, six were injured. This was announced by the head of Zaporozhye OVA Yuriy Malashko on his Telegram channel.
“As a result of the enemy attack, six local residents were injured, including a small child,” the official said.
The official also said a 24-year-old man died in critical condition at the hospital. Additionally, a 30-year-old man is in critical condition in hospital.
“Three, including a child – of moderate severity. One victim is being treated on an outpatient basis,” summed up Malashko.
Recall, the spokesman of the Air Force of the Armed Forces of Ukraine, Yuriy Ignat, said that the invaders began to attack Ukraine with various types of missiles and strike UAVs in all directions.
In particular, during a large-scale nighttime alarm in the Ternopil and Kherson regions, explosions rumbled. In addition, Kharkov also came under fire.
